Output 66b315653bb35a8a5cda3d801800b063a21da46e6af80bded714e74f01b2277a:0

value
2676150
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2266735da30a1f607d62f87432cb501463e1abc9 OP_EQUALVERIFY OP_CHECKSIG
address
148thvFDVziAkv43dQ9LwL4vazM7FVdgi4
transaction
66b315653bb35a8a5cda3d801800b063a21da46e6af80bded714e74f01b2277a
spent
true